Output 3066664d04c943812ad9ee9cb7962147bc6d2d85dd32425a5d747822323afe4a:6

value
269761
script pubkey
OP_0 OP_PUSHBYTES_20 08ef7eccb5cfb78d9f4c62906148082d8e906c6b
address
bc1qprhhan94e7mcm86vv2gxzjqg9k8fqmrth5wpxs
transaction
3066664d04c943812ad9ee9cb7962147bc6d2d85dd32425a5d747822323afe4a